You do need a few tricks of the trade to make the best smash burgers. A heavy spatula is key. Yes, you can use a grill press too. Just don’t use a spatula with holes in the top. Trust me on this, it makes a mess and doesn’t work. If you have trouble with beef sticking to the spatula as you smash, try spraying spatula with cooking oil (we like avocado oil spray) or dipping smash side into hot oil on cooking surface.
The smash takes some practice. It’s ok to have uneven, craggy edges. I also keep another spatula handy to unstick a stuck smash burger from a spatula. You can slide it between the spatula and burger to help unstick.

Another secret to great smash burgers is the cooking surface. You can’t make these on traditional grill grates. They fall through the holes, cause flare-ups and it just doesn’t work. You can use your traditional grill with a griddle or cast iron skillet. Cast iron works on stovetop too. If you’ve got one, flat top grills are made for smash burgers.
Use 80/20 ground beef for smash burgers. Super lean burger blends are not made to smash. Get that great blend of 80% lean and 20% fat (fat = flavor) for all of your burgers. Why buy lean burger? You lose all the flavor. Switch to 80/20 ground beef direct from the farm. It’s a game changer for all your ground beef meals.
